Transaction 063ea326901be67be045e94553587392bff7810007256495ede979171004014e
1 Input
-
2316fcf0d60bd28432d38b5b7514c3dcba25b27b8ec9332f5128c00362efb80e:14
OP_DATA_48(48) 45022100a8ccf4a33916597deb6e7e08ab18cb854ffacc70c769928366568670d368c28c0220233f02387b4f98442025OP_RIPEMD160(166)
1 Outputs
- 063ea326901be67be045e94553587392bff7810007256495ede979171004014e:0
value 289217
address 33bU5ULDXw1Ax7mZn4updgmWscPEu4ys6B